Pull request overview
This PR synchronizes language files from the supportpal/addon-language-english repository, updating Russian translations and adding new translation keys for version 5.7.0 and related releases.
Key Changes:
- Added new translation keys for notification settings, operator notifications, and department subscriptions (version 5.7.0)
- Reorganized and moved some translation entries to more appropriate sections
- Updated GitHub Actions workflows to use newer action versions (checkout@v5, phplint@9.5)

There was a problem hiding this comment.
The string includes an HTML link with target='_blank' but lacks rel='noopener noreferrer', which can enable reverse tabnabbing if rendered in the UI. An attacker controlling :route or any redirect can gain access to window.opener and potentially manipulate the original page. Fix by adding rel='noopener noreferrer' to the anchor, e.g., <a href=':route' target='_blank' rel='noopener noreferrer'>.
